“…The carbapenemases group of class A contains members of the KPC, NMC, IMI, SME, and GES families. Among these families, the KPC carbapenemases are the most predominant, usually existing on plasmids in Klebsiella pneumoniae (43,44). The carbapenemases group of class D contains OXA β-lactamases usually found in Acinetobacter baumannii.…”
